Managing Total Expenses: A How To Guide

Baremetrics

A company’s total expenses is the sum of all costs spent towards running that business. Salaries, web hosting fees, transportation, software subscriptions, equipment purchases, hardware repairs, advertising fees etc are just some of the types of costs that compose a SaaS company’s expenses. Why Venture Capitalists Are Doubling Down on Technology

OPEXEngine

Venture-backed companies are choosing to stay private longer, which allows them to continue investing in revenue growth by avoiding capital market pressure to focus on profitability. Investors look to precedents like Facebook and understand the network effects and outsized returns that can result from achieving massive scale.
